Norway - Road Freight Volume of Treatment and Disposal of Non-hazardous Waste Sector
Since 2014, Norway Road Freight Volume of Treatment and Disposal of Non-Hazardous Waste Sector rose 16.4% year on year. With 77 Thousand Journeys in 2019, the country was number 9 comparing other countries in Road Freight Volume of Treatment and Disposal of Non-Hazardous Waste Sector. Norway is overtaken by Slovakia, which was number 8 with 91 Thousand Journeys and is followed by Denmark at 40 Thousand Journeys. Spain lead the ranking with 1,455 Thousand Journeys in 2019, a decrease of 4.3% versus 2018. Poland, France and Greece resp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Greece witnessed the best average annual growth at +47% per year, while France witnessed the worst performance at -13% per year.
